Die IO -Einheit (Eingabe/Ausgabe) eines Prozessors existiert nicht tatsächlich als eindeutige Einheit. Es ist eher ein Konzept, das die Mechanismen und Wege umfasst, die der Prozessor verwendet, um mit externen Geräten zu kommunizieren.
Hier ist eine Aufschlüsselung darüber, wie es funktioniert:
Was macht die IO -Einheit *?
* verbindet die CPU mit externen Geräten: Dies beinhaltet Dinge wie Ihre Tastatur, Maus, Monitor, Festplatte, Netzwerkkarte und mehr.
* verarbeitet die Datenübertragung: Es ist dafür verantwortlich, Daten zwischen der CPU und diesen externen Geräten zu bewegen. Dies kann das Senden von Anweisungen an Geräte, das Empfangen von Daten von ihnen und das Speichern von Daten darauf beinhalten.
* Verwaltet Gerätezugriff: Es stellt sicher, dass nur ein Gerät jeweils auf die CPU zugreifen kann und Konflikte verhindert.
Schlüsselkomponenten, die an IO beteiligt sind:
* Eingangs-/Ausgangscontroller: Dies sind spezielle Schaltungen innerhalb des Prozessors, die den Datenfluss zwischen der CPU und bestimmten Geräten steuern.
* Busse: Dies sind elektrische Wege, die Daten zwischen der CPU und den Geräten tragen.
* Interrupts: Dies sind Signale, die von Geräten gesendet wurden, um die CPU eines Ereignisses zu alarmieren, wie ein Tastendrückgang oder eine bereitgestellte Daten.
Wie die IO -Einheit mit der CPU interagiert:
* Die CPU sendet Anweisungen an die IO -Einheit, um mit Geräten zu interagieren.
* Die IO -Einheit führt die angeforderten Aktionen aus, z. B. das Lesen von Daten von einer Festplatte oder das Senden von Daten an den Monitor.
* Die IO -Einheit sendet dann die Ergebnisse an die CPU zurück.
Beispiel:
Stellen Sie sich vor, Sie tippen auf Ihrer Tastatur. So funktioniert die IO -Einheit hinter den Kulissen:
1. Sie drücken eine Taste.
2. Die Tastatur sendet ein Signal an die IO -Einheit.
3. Die IO -Einheit teilt der CPU mit, dass eine Taste gedrückt wurde.
4. Die CPU verarbeitet den Tastenanschlag und sendet das Zeichen an das Betriebssystem.
5. Das Betriebssystem zeigt den Zeichen auf Ihrem Bildschirm an.
Im Wesentlichen fungiert die IO -Einheit als Brücke zwischen der CPU und der Außenwelt, was es dem Computer ermöglicht, mit externen Geräten zu interagieren.